Read Houdini's answer at the beginning of this topic : simply install XAMPP.
You can even avoid the installation : use the standalone version of XAMPP you can find here : http://portableapps.com/apps/development/xampp

QUOTE
AMPP is an integrated server package of Apache, mySQL, PHP and Perl (the AMPP in XAMPP) that all run from a removable drive. Everything is pre-configured and ready to go just by unzipping or installing it.

And it's really as simple as they say : you download it, unzip it somewhere on your hard disk, run it, and you have a working apache, php and mysql server.
